Procedures for preservation and collection of electronic evidence

Effective management of electronic evidence begins with establishing clear procedures for preservation and collection. This process ensures the integrity and authenticity of digital data relevant to civil discovery.

Initial steps involve identifying potential sources of electronic evidence, such as emails, digital documents, or metadata, and securing them promptly. Preservation must prevent data alteration, often through write-protecting storage devices or creating forensically sound copies, known as bit-by-bit duplicates.

Collection requires a methodical approach, adhering to established legal and technical standards to prevent contamination or tampering. Utilizing specialized tools and techniques, such as forensically sound imaging and hashing, helps verify evidence integrity throughout the process.

Maintaining a detailed chain of custody is vital to demonstrate proper handling and control of electronic evidence. Proper documentation ensures transparency and adherence to legal obligations, reinforcing the evidence’s admissibility in civil discovery proceedings.

Techniques for authenticating electronic evidence

Authenticating electronic evidence involves verifying its credibility, integrity, and origin to ensure its admissibility in civil discovery. Several techniques are used to establish electronic evidence’s authenticity reliably.

One common method is utilizing hash functions, which generate a unique digital fingerprint of the data at the time of preservation. This allows for future verification that the evidence has not been altered.

Another technique involves maintaining a detailed chain of custody, documenting every transfer, modification, or access of the electronic evidence. This record supports its integrity and authenticity throughout litigation processes.

Additionally, digital signatures and certificates can authenticate the source of electronic evidence, confirming that it originates from a legitimate and trusted entity.

It is also essential to employ forensic software tools designed for integrity checks and metadata analysis, which help detect any tampering or unauthorized modifications.

Cross-border data jurisdiction issues

Managing electronic evidence in civil discovery often encounters complex jurisdictional issues when data crosses national borders. Different countries have varying laws governing data privacy, retention, and access, which can complicate the collection process.

Legal frameworks such as the GDPR in the European Union and the CLOUD Act in the United States influence how electronic evidence is handled across jurisdictions. These regulations may restrict or permit access to data stored abroad, creating legal conflicts that require careful navigation.

Jurisdictional conflicts can delay or hinder evidence collection, especially when data stored in one country is subject to the laws of another. Attorneys must evaluate applicable laws, seek court orders, and often collaborate with international counterparts to ensure compliance.

These challenges underscore the importance of understanding regional legal obligations to manage electronic evidence effectively in cross-border civil cases. Addressing jurisdiction issues proactively helps mitigate legal risks and supports a smooth discovery process.

Legal obligations and compliance requirements

Managing electronic evidence in civil discovery involves strict adherence to legal obligations and compliance requirements. These obligations are designed to ensure the integrity and admissibility of electronic evidence in court proceedings.

Innovative standards such as the Federal Rules of Civil Procedure (FRCP) emphasize the importance of timely preservation and production of relevant electronic data. Failure to comply with these rules can result in sanctions or adverse inferences, highlighting the need for diligent management.

Additionally, laws like the Electronic Communications Privacy Act (ECPA) and data protection regulations impose confidentiality and privacy obligations. Organizations must balance preservation efforts with these legal restrictions to avoid unlawful data collection or breaches.

Maintaining proper documentation of evidence handling processes and ensuring adherence to jurisdiction-specific requirements are vital. This not only ensures legal compliance but also supports the authenticity and reliability of electronic evidence in civil cases.
